Suggested Internet Guidelines for Kids
- Always ask your parents’ permission before using your full name, address, telephone number or school name anywhere online.
- Always tell your parents or other trusted adults if you see something online that is scary or that you don’t understand.
- Don’t respond to messages that make you feel uncomfortable or uneasy.
- Never give out a credit card number or password online.
- Never arrange a face-to-face meeting with someone you know only through the Internet unless you discuss it with your parents and an adult goes with you.
- Remember that not everything you see on the Internet is true.
